She jumps just as you would expect from having an ancestor such as top-class sire Stakkato, showing a lot of quality and blood. Her dam and grandam jumped at 1.45m and 1.50m level. The 3-year-old Stakkorina promises to become a good sport horse herself. In addition, she pretty, has an excellent hindleg-use and active movements. The mare has been saddle-broken.

Stakkato Gold had, like his sire Stakkato, the honour of being awarded the title of ‘Hanoverian Stallion of the Year’. At the time (2015) he was the absolute number 1 of all German stallions in the breeding evaluation of the German National Federation.

After scoring 10’s in his performance test, Stakkato Gold developed into an international 1.50m level showjumping horse. By now, he easily has 42 licensed sons, including the 1.60m Grand Prix placed Seal 5, Solid Gold Z and Stargold. 

Dam Quite Nice (Quidam de Revel) went through a sport career up to 1.45m level and comes out of the 1.50m level showjumping mare Cassina (Candillo) himself. This Holsteiner mare bred phenomenally well with three offspring at 1.40m to 1.45m level (including the KWPN stallion Everto), two international CIC2* eventing horses and two showjumping horses at 1.25m to 1.30m level. Cassina is also grandam of Exception (1.60m GP), Ice Cold Z (1.45m level) and J-Ataime (1.45m level).
